Before replacement, inspect the precise reason for the breakdown. If it is merely the handle that's damaged, you may not require to replace other components.
Action 2: Gather Your Tools and Materials
As soon as you've validated the handle is broken, collect all your tools and the brand-new crank handle. Guarantee that the replacement matches the specs of the initial design.
Action 3: Remove the Broken HandleLocate the Screws: Depending on your window's style, the crank handle will be secured with screws. Utilize the proper screwdriver to get rid of these screws.Secure the Handle: Once the screws are eliminated, carefully pull the handle away from the Small Window Handle Replacement crank system.Step 4: Install the New HandlePosition the New Handle: Align the brand-new crank handle with the mechanism.Secure with Screws: Insert the screws through the handle and into the system, tightening them properly without overtightening, which can cause damage.Step 5: Test the New Handle
Run the new crank handle numerous times to guarantee it moves smoothly and effectively. If any resistance is felt, look for misalignment or possible obstructions.
Action 6: Clean Up
Last but not least, clean any particles from the replacement process, and consider applying lube to the mechanism for improved performance.

A: Examine your current handle for any markings or measurements indicating its model or size. Additionally, take an image to show staff at a home enhancement store for help.
Q: Can I utilize a different brand of handle?
A: While a various brand may fit, it is suggested to use the exact same brand name or a suitable one to ensure correct fit and function.
Q: What if the crank mechanism inside the window is likewise broken?
A: If the mechanism is damaged, it may require to be changed also. Consult a specialist for repair or replacement alternatives.
Q: How typically should I examine my window crank handles?
A: It is recommended to check your window crank handles at least twice a year, ideally before and after winter season. Regular upkeep can extend the life of your windows.
